Check all wiring to motor and switch for any damage.
The power mirrow circuit is fused at the CTSY fuse no. 2 in I/P panel fuse box with a 20 amp fuse.
It should have blowed the fuse unles there is a dead short to the circuit or a bad fuse.
Remove it and see if it has power on both sides of fuse block fuse plug in.
If so there is a short in wiring that needs to be fixed.
Also there is some bad fuses on the market that will not blow.
Check you old one and see if it will blow on a overload of 30amps or more.
To be on safe side replace it with a good brand fuse.
And all other fuses/circuit breakers to the power windows or locks.
You can also install /put a inline fuse on the orange power feed to the mirrow switch.
And also check at mirrow motor for 12 volt power to motor with fuse pulled.
